Year-over-Year Comparison

Indicator 2016 2017 Change
GDP (Current USD) $413.37 billion $456.36 billion +10.40%
GDP per Capita $5,833.58 $6,413.09 +9.93%
GDP Growth (Annual %) 3.44% 4.18% +0.74pp
Inflation (CPI %) 0.19% 0.67% +0.48pp
Unemployment Rate (%) 0.69% 0.83% +0.14pp

Frequently Asked Questions

As of 2017, Thailand's Gross Domestic Product (GDP) is $456.36 billion. This represents the total value of goods and services produced in the country.

The GDP per capita in Thailand for 2017 is $6,413.09. GDP per capita is calculated by dividing the country's GDP by its population.

The Consumer Price Index (CPI) inflation rate in Thailand for 2017 is 0.67%. This measures the annual percentage change in the cost of consumer goods and services.

Thailand's annual GDP growth rate for 2017 is 4.18%. This indicates the rate at which the country's economy is expanding or contracting.

The unemployment rate in Thailand for 2017 is 0.83%. This represents the percentage of the labor force that is unemployed and actively seeking employment.
